.OtherPage_container__Ocnt_{width:100%;height:auto;margin:0;padding:0;position:relative;display:flex;flex-direction:column}.OtherPage_container__Ocnt_ .OtherPage_valuation_info__dZ_7Z{margin-bottom:6rem}.OtherPage_container__Ocnt_ .OtherPage_background__ladPn{position:absolute;bottom:0;width:100%;z-index:-1}@media only screen and (max-width:56.25em){.OtherPage_container__Ocnt_ .OtherPage_background__ladPn{position:relative}}.OtherPage_image_mobile__88bDe{display:none;position:relative;height:48rem;background-color:#ececec}@media only screen and (max-width:56.25em){.OtherPage_image_mobile__88bDe{display:inherit}}.OtherPage_image_mobile_title__7_1uX{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);color:#fff;font-size:3rem;line-height:3rem;text-align:center;padding:1.5rem;white-space:nowrap}.CarServiceInfo_container__A_8TU{width:100%;height:auto;flex:auto;max-width:114.6rem;margin:4rem auto;padding:0 2rem}@media only screen and (max-width:56.25em){.CarServiceInfo_container__A_8TU{margin:calc(4rem/2) auto}}.CarServiceInfo_container__A_8TU{padding-top:5rem;padding-bottom:5rem;margin-bottom:7rem;border-top:1px solid #ececec;border-bottom:1px solid #ececec}@media only screen and (max-width:56.25em){.CarServiceInfo_container__A_8TU{margin-top:6rem;margin-bottom:0;border-top:none;border-bottom:none}}.CarServiceInfo_container_bottom_space__pfSfL{margin-bottom:20rem}@media only screen and (max-width:56.25em){.CarServiceInfo_container_bottom_space__pfSfL{margin-bottom:0}}.CarServiceInfo_content_desktop__iGkkt{display:flex}@media only screen and (max-width:56.25em){.CarServiceInfo_content_desktop__iGkkt{display:none}}.CarServiceInfo_content_desktop__iGkkt>:first-child{flex-grow:0;flex-shrink:0;flex-basis:calc(50% - 3.1rem);margin-right:6.2rem}.CarServiceInfo_content_mobile__QaEnQ{display:none}@media only screen and (max-width:56.25em){.CarServiceInfo_content_mobile__QaEnQ{display:inherit}.CarServiceInfo_content_mobile__QaEnQ>:not(:last-child){margin-bottom:2rem}}.CarServiceInfo_info__jV0uE{padding:2.5rem}.CarServiceInfo_info_title__w_E_V{font-size:2.8rem;line-height:2.7rem;margin-bottom:.6rem;font-weight:600;color:#572b64}@media only screen and (max-width:56.25em){.CarServiceInfo_info_title__w_E_V{font-size:2.2rem}.CarServiceInfo_info_text__hif3O{font-size:1.5rem;color:#572b64}}.CarServiceInfo_info_text_list__9n7JP{list-style:none}.CarServiceInfo_info_text_list_item__q4C4S{display:flex;margin-bottom:1rem}.CarServiceInfo_info_text_list_item__q4C4S>*{color:currentColor}.CarServiceInfo_info_text_list_item_icon__mWU0B{color:currentColor;width:2.4rem;height:2.4rem;margin-right:1rem}.CarServiceGuide_wrapper__7EDbn{position:relative;width:100%;height:auto;margin:0;padding:0}.CarServiceGuide_container_desktop__UzqvR{background-color:#572b64}@media only screen and (max-width:56.25em){.CarServiceGuide_container_desktop__UzqvR{display:none}}.CarServiceGuide_container_desktop__UzqvR .CarServiceGuide_content_desktop__nnt3R{display:flex}.CarServiceGuide_container_desktop_bottom___btlM{margin-bottom:30rem}.CarServiceGuide_container_mobile__z4v2H{display:none}@media only screen and (max-width:56.25em){.CarServiceGuide_container_mobile__z4v2H{margin-bottom:6rem;display:flex;flex-direction:column}}.CarServiceGuide_container_mobile_collapse__EeK8d{width:100%;height:auto;flex:auto;max-width:114.6rem;margin:4rem auto;padding:0 2rem}@media only screen and (max-width:56.25em){.CarServiceGuide_container_mobile_collapse__EeK8d{margin:calc(4rem/2) auto}}.CarServiceGuide_separator__NAD75{width:100%;height:auto;flex:auto;max-width:114.6rem;margin:4rem auto;padding:0 2rem}@media only screen and (max-width:56.25em){.CarServiceGuide_separator__NAD75{margin:calc(4rem/2) auto}}.CarServiceGuide_separator__NAD75{margin-bottom:7rem}@media only screen and (max-width:56.25em){.CarServiceGuide_separator_mobile__A_hbC{display:none}}.CarServiceGuide_info__Wudgm{padding:5rem 4.4rem;background-color:#fff}@media only screen and (max-width:56.25em){.CarServiceGuide_info__Wudgm{padding:2.5rem}}.CarServiceGuide_info_title__WI3Br{font-size:2.8rem;line-height:3rem;margin-bottom:.6rem;font-weight:600;color:#151515}.CarServiceGuide_info_title__WI3Br:not(:first-of-type){margin-top:5rem;display:flex;align-items:flex-start}@media only screen and (max-width:56.25em){.CarServiceGuide_info_title__WI3Br:not(:first-of-type){margin-top:4rem}.CarServiceGuide_info_title__WI3Br{font-size:2.2rem;color:#572b64}}.CarServiceGuide_info__Wudgm .CarServiceGuide_quote__wnUqc{position:relative;padding-left:5rem}.CarServiceGuide_info__Wudgm .CarServiceGuide_quote__wnUqc:before{position:absolute;content:"“";font-family:Times New Roman,sans-serif;font-size:8rem;line-height:0;color:#a33847;top:2.5rem;left:0}@media only screen and (max-width:56.25em){.CarServiceGuide_info_text__ba6ai{color:#572b64;font-size:1.4rem}}.CarServiceGuide_info_text_list__c8aXl{margin:2rem 0 3.5rem 2rem}.CarServiceGuide_info_text_list__c8aXl>li{margin-bottom:2rem}@media only screen and (max-width:56.25em){.CarServiceGuide_info_desktop__VQuD9{display:none}}.CarServiceGuide_info_mobile__oyq__{display:none}@media only screen and (max-width:56.25em){.CarServiceGuide_info_mobile__oyq__{display:block;padding:0}}.CarServiceGuide_container_desktop__UzqvR .CarServiceGuide_player_desktop__8_v_s{position:relative;flex:0 0 50%;align-self:center;background-color:#572b64;max-width:50%}@media only screen and (max-width:56.25em){.CarServiceGuide_container_desktop__UzqvR .CarServiceGuide_player_desktop__8_v_s{display:none}}.CarServiceGuide_container_mobile__z4v2H .CarServiceGuide_player_mobile__Kz8dZ{display:none}@media only screen and (max-width:56.25em){.CarServiceGuide_container_mobile__z4v2H .CarServiceGuide_player_mobile__Kz8dZ{display:inherit;padding-bottom:0;background-color:rgba(0,0,0,0)}}.CarServiceGuide_image_desktop__wFarI{position:relative;flex:0 0 50%}@media only screen and (max-width:56.25em){.CarServiceGuide_image_desktop__wFarI{display:none}}.CarServiceGuide_image_desktop__wFarI .CarServiceGuide_title__viMK_{position:absolute;top:10%;left:50%;transform:translateX(-50%);color:#fff;font-size:5rem;line-height:5rem;text-align:center;padding:1.5rem;white-space:nowrap}.CarServiceGuide_image_desktop__wFarI .CarServiceGuide_title_center__mAJb7{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.CarServiceGuide_image_desktop__wFarI .CarServiceGuide_title_solid__sZ4Ce{background-color:#572b64}.CarServiceGuide_image_mobile__5ysFD{position:relative;background-color:#ececec}.CarServiceGuide_image_mobile__5ysFD .CarServiceGuide_title__viMK_{position:absolute;top:10%;left:50%;transform:translateX(-50%);color:#fff;font-size:3rem;line-height:3rem;text-align:center;padding:1.5rem;white-space:nowrap}.CarServiceGuide_image_mobile__5ysFD .CarServiceGuide_title_center__mAJb7{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.CarServiceGuide_image_mobile__5ysFD .CarServiceGuide_title_solid__sZ4Ce{background-color:#572b64}.CarServiceGuide_image_mobile_top__6DDpw{height:30.3rem;margin-top:6rem;margin-bottom:6rem}.CarServiceGuide_image_mobile_bottom___Kv85{height:39rem;margin-top:6rem}.FileMoviePlayerComponent_player_container__xzZ2d{padding:3.6rem 0 7.2rem;background-color:#f5f5f5}@media only screen and (max-width:37.5em){.FileMoviePlayerComponent_player_container__xzZ2d{padding:.1rem 0}}.FileMoviePlayerComponent_player_title__TEjnb{font-size:3.8rem;line-height:1.2;text-align:center;margin-bottom:3rem}@media only screen and (max-width:37.5em){.FileMoviePlayerComponent_player_title__TEjnb{font-size:2rem;line-height:1.2}}.FileMoviePlayerComponent_player_content__RAWJ6{flex:0 1;max-width:114.6rem;margin:0 auto;display:flex;flex-direction:column}.FileMoviePlayerComponent_player_iframe__FMQGh,.FileMoviePlayerComponent_player_iframe_mobile__MNw_0{flex:0 1 52vw;max-height:60.5rem;border:none}@media only screen and (max-width:37.5em){.FileMoviePlayerComponent_player_iframe_mobile__MNw_0{flex:0 1}@supports(aspect-ratio:calc(1 / 0.8)){.FileMoviePlayerComponent_player_iframe_mobile__MNw_0{aspect-ratio:calc(1/.8)}}@supports not (aspect-ratio:calc(1 / 0.8)){.FileMoviePlayerComponent_player_iframe_mobile__MNw_0{padding-top:calc(.8*100%)}}}.FileMoviePlayerComponent_placeholder__dTQZ2{position:relative;cursor:pointer;margin-inline:auto;display:block}.CarServiceConsiderationComponent_container__hXTQ9{position:relative;width:100%;height:auto;margin:0;padding:0}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y{width:100%;height:auto;flex:auto;max-width:114.6rem;margin:4rem auto;padding:0 2rem}@media only screen and (max-width:56.25em){.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y{margin:calc(4rem/2) auto;display:inherit;padding:0;margin:0;border-top:1px solid #ececec}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content_desktop__POn6p{display:none}}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content_mobile__NZl7j{display:none}@media only screen and (max-width:56.25em){.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content_mobile__NZl7j{display:inherit;padding-top:1rem;padding-bottom:5rem;border-top:1px solid #ececec;border-bottom:1px solid #ececec}}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content_mobile_title__qwJar{margin-top:0;padding:3rem 2rem 0;font-size:1.8rem}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y .CarServiceConsiderationComponent_recommendations__DRoOn{display:flex}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y .CarServiceConsiderationComponent_recommendations_desktop__9lU_r{flex-wrap:wrap;margin-top:5rem}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y .CarServiceConsiderationComponent_recommendations_desktop__9lU_r>*{flex-grow:0;flex-shrink:0;flex-basis:calc(50% - 1rem);margin-bottom:2rem}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y .CarServiceConsiderationComponent_recommendations_desktop__9lU_r>:nth-child(2n){margin-left:2rem}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y .CarServiceConsiderationComponent_recommendations_mobile__xxEJC{flex-direction:column;margin:2rem}.CarServiceConsiderationComponent_container__hXTQ9 .CarServiceConsiderationComponent_content__wuJwy .CarServiceConsiderationComponent_recommendations_mobile__xxEJC>:not(:last-child){margin-bottom:2rem}.RecommendationComponent_container__h4OhP{padding:2.6rem 2rem;background-color:#fff;border:1px solid #ececec;border-radius:.5rem;color:#151515;font-family:Open Sans,sans-serif;display:flex}@media only screen and (max-width:56.25em){.RecommendationComponent_container__h4OhP{padding:.6rem 0;border:none;background-color:rgba(0,0,0,0)}}.RecommendationComponent_info__474aY{flex:1 1}.RecommendationComponent_info__474aY .RecommendationComponent_title__PHax7{font-size:2rem;font-weight:600;line-height:2.2rem;margin-bottom:1rem}@media only screen and (max-width:56.25em){.RecommendationComponent_info__474aY .RecommendationComponent_title__PHax7{font-size:1.6rem;margin-bottom:.6rem}}.RecommendationComponent_info__474aY .RecommendationComponent_text__tX6XU{font-size:1.5rem;line-height:2.2rem}.RecommendationComponent_icon__9m7Ib{width:2.8rem;height:2.8rem;margin-right:1rem;border-radius:50%;display:flex;justify-content:center;align-items:center}@media only screen and (max-width:56.25em){.RecommendationComponent_icon__9m7Ib{width:2rem;height:2rem}}.RecommendationComponent_icon_pro___KWmE{background-color:#572b64;color:#fff}.RecommendationComponent_icon_pro___KWmE .RecommendationComponent_icon_svg__qToOY{width:45%;height:auto;margin-top:5%}@media only screen and (max-width:56.25em){.RecommendationComponent_icon_pro___KWmE .RecommendationComponent_icon_svg__qToOY{width:50%;margin-top:-5%}}.RecommendationComponent_icon_cons__VPlqN{border:1px solid #572b64;font-size:5rem;line-height:0;display:flex;align-items:center;justify-content:center;color:#572b64}.RecommendationComponent_icon_cons__VPlqN .RecommendationComponent_icon_svg__qToOY{width:45%;height:auto;margin-top:-65%}@media only screen and (max-width:56.25em){.RecommendationComponent_icon_cons__VPlqN .RecommendationComponent_icon_svg__qToOY{margin-top:-95%}}